Auburn + offense = SEC Troy?

Concerned about Tony Franklin and the new offense? From the Auburntron:
Troy vs. Opponents in 2007:
Troy vs. Florida: 59-31 Florida
Troy vs Arkansas: 46-26 Arkansas
Troy vs Georgia: 44-34 Georgia
Auburn Vs. Opponents in 2007:
Auburn vs. Florida: 20-17 Auburn
Auburn vs. Arkansas: 9-7 Auburn
Auburn vs. Georgia: 20-45 Georgia
Auburn vs. Troy, Scoring against SEC opponents:
Florida: Troy 31, Auburn 20
